As a general rule of thumb, small amounts of most dried … WebSep 22, 2024 · The chinchillas ingested more than 70% of their total feed intake during the dark phase (highest level of activity between 9:00 pm and 7:00 am). Daily amounts of feed intake varied between 2.5 (fresh grass) or 2.6 (hay) and 5.5 (pelleted complete diet) g of dry matter per 100 g of body weight.

Kaytee comes in with another bag in our list of the top 5 ranked chinchilla pellets. newcastle wound care formularyWebMar 27, 2024 · In the wild, chinchillas are omnivores, which means that they eat both plants and meat. However, they eat mostly vegetation and seeds. Occasionally, they will eat insects and bird eggs. This only happens opportunistically, though. They won’t go hunting for insects, but if they see one, they will eat it.
